    James Brown's first release was "PLEASE PLEASE PLEASE" in 1956. It went to #6 R&B.

    Then he went nuts and just kept releasing single after single , especially in the sixties and the first half of the seventies, right up until (and beyond ) 1981 with his Shenkin release of "FUNKY MEN " / "MASHED POTATOES" ----- on TK RECORDS ......

    ........resulting in a grand total of :

    ---- ** 178 ** funkin' 45's !!!! ---- to be exact (? *)..........
    ________________


    Seven of those 178 singles were "unissued"
    and another three were "withdrawn"

    some facts on singles released by the hardest working man in showbusiness JAMES BROWN before 1981.

    all of these were commercially released and the total would have been higher if all the withdrawn or singles that were not issued were counted.
    Federal x 18
    King (1960-1966) x 58
    King (1967-1971) x 39
    Smash (1964-1967) x 10
    People/Polydor (1971-1980) x 46
    EP's on the mentioned labels not counted nor included
    so that makes a grand total of RELEASED singles on 45rpm of 171
    before 1981. I believe that his work during the disco era was released mainly on 12" single or album, 7" singles are scarce. His releases during the disco era were troublesome as his relationship with Polydor came to an end. A lot of smaller independent labels like TK and Augusta Sound released some of his work. Although he had considerable success with disco and called himself 'the original disco man'
    his releases never were as essential as in his glory days of the sixties.
    In my opinion his last really great release in the early eighties was "Unity" with Afrika Bambaata on Tommy Boy.
